Transaction 628332d4a075fa7a4472fe496ce28c4132c3d1373c7294ea26465719766c0eb5
1 Input
1 Output
-
628332d4a075fa7a4472fe496ce28c4132c3d1373c7294ea26465719766c0eb5:0
- value
- 356323
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 28a616accefd3839f4b6fa70f5aee03e15c7bb92 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14hvziALif5NumqB7ZTbYMD9XRcn8UdkLN